While filing i485 it is asked to include birth certificate or could be replaced by
school certificate if not available. In this context certificate has all dates in Bikram sambat(BS) including DOB.
Would this be still be sufficient document with translations?
Any suggestion?
Why would you try to cut corners?
Your birth certificate should be prepared in a day. Add 3-4 business days for shipping. Total time: ~1 week.
I don't know if School Certificate can be used in lieu of Birth Certificate. I had the same issue as I did not have a birth certificate . I had the birth certificate issued from my ward. I had 2 copies made ( In English and Nepali). Anyway I did not get RFE using the document from the ward office. I guess just make sure its in the office letterhead with visible logo, phone number and address.

I actually got a RFE in regards to using the nepalese version of the birth certificate in my original applicatin. So, I had to get a new one with the nepali and english version of the birth certificate from Kathmandu Metropolitan office. It seems they provide that these days so good for us now. I don't recommend you to submit it without getting the english 'birth registration' document from the Kathamndu or whichever district your's applies to in Nepal.
